使用 GroupDocs.Conversion for .NET 将 OTG 转换为 PPT

介绍

还在为将图形模板从 .otg 等开源格式转换为 .ppt 等专有格式而苦恼吗?本指南将向您展示如何在 .NET 环境中使用强大的 GroupDocs.Conversion 库,将 OpenDocument 图形模板无缝转换为 PowerPoint 演示文稿。通过学习,您不仅可以掌握转换过程,还能学习如何实现其他功能和优化。

您将学到什么:

  • 使用 GroupDocs.Conversion for .NET 设置您的开发环境
  • 将 OTG 文件转换为 PPT 格式的分步指南
  • 优化转换期间性能的最佳实践
  • 此转换功能的实际应用

在深入设置和实施之前,让我们探讨一下您需要的先决条件。

先决条件

在开始之前,请确保您已:

  • 所需库:GroupDocs.Conversion for .NET(推荐版本 25.3.0)。
  • 环境设置:对 C# 和 Visual Studio 等 .NET 开发环境有基本的了解。
  • 知识前提:熟悉.NET应用程序中的文件处理。

为 .NET 设置 GroupDocs.Conversion

首先,使用以下方法之一在您的项目中安装 GroupDocs.Conversion:

NuGet 包管理器控制台:

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I:

dotnet add package GroupDocs.Conversion --version 25.3.0

许可证获取

立即免费试用,测试 GroupDocs.Conversion 的功能。如需长期使用,请考虑购买许可证或获取临时许可证以获得完整访问权限。

基本初始化和设置

像这样在 C# 项目中初始化库:

using GroupDocs.Conversion;
using System;

namespace OTGToPPTConversion
{
    class Program
    {
        static void Main(string[] args)
        {
            // 使用 OTG 文件的路径初始化 Converter 类的新实例
            using (Converter converter = new Converter(@"path\to\your\file.otg"))
            {
                Console.WriteLine("Initialization successful.");
            }
        }
    }
}

在此代码片段中, Converter 通过传入 .otg 文件的路径来创建对象。这是执行转换的入口点。

实施指南

现在您已经设置了 GroupDocs.Conversion,让我们实现将 OTG 文件转换为 PowerPoint 演示文稿的功能。

转换功能概述

此功能允许您将 OpenDocument 图形模板 (.otg) 转换为 PowerPoint 演示文稿 (.ppt),从而实现与 Microsoft Office 环境的无缝集成。

逐步实施

1.创建并初始化转换器实例 使用 .otg 文件的路径初始化转换器,如设置部分所示。

// 使用语句确保正确处置资源
using (Converter converter = new Converter(@"path\to\your\file.otg"))
{
    // 转换逻辑将在此处
}

2. 设置转换选项 定义 PowerPoint 演示文稿的转换选项:

var convertOptions = new PresentationConvertOptions();
convertOptions.Format = PresentationFileType.Ppt;

3.执行转换 调用 Convert 方法与您的输出路径和转换设置:

// 使用占位符定义输出目录路径
string outputFolder = @"YOUR_DOCUMENT_DIRECTORY";

// OTG转PPT
converter.Convert(Path.Combine(outputFolder, "output.ppt"), convertOptions);

在此步骤中,指定转换后的文件的保存位置并执行转换。

关键配置选项

  • PresentationFileType.Ppt:指定输出格式应为 PowerPoint 演示文稿。

故障排除提示

  • 确保.otg文件路径正确。
  • 验证指定输出目录的写入权限。

实际应用

了解如何在实际场景中应用此功能将增强其实用性:

  1. 企业演示:将开源工具的设计模板转换为适合公司会议的演示文稿。
  2. 教育内容创作:教师和教授经常需要将视觉辅助材料转换为 PowerPoint 幻灯片以供课堂使用。
  3. 营销材料:设计团队可以将创意图形转换为可供客户演示的格式。

此功能还可以与其他 .NET 系统很好地集成,增强企业应用程序中的文档管理工作流程。

性能考虑

处理文件转换时,优化性能至关重要:

  • 通过适当处理对象来实现高效的资源管理。
  • 如果有必要,可以通过将操作分解为可管理的任务来处理大文件。
  • 监控内存使用情况并优化代码以防止出现瓶颈。

遵循这些最佳实践将确保顺利运行,即使是大量的转换任务。

结论

通过本指南,您学习了如何使用 GroupDocs.Conversion for .NET 将 .otg 文件转换为 .ppt 文件。您已了解该功能的设置、实现细节和实际应用。现在,您可以将这些转换功能集成到您的项目中,或探索 GroupDocs 库中的其他功能。

下一步可能包括探索 GroupDocs.Conversion 支持的其他文件格式或将此解决方案与更广泛的文档管理系统集成。

常见问题解答部分

  1. 什么是 GroupDocs.Conversion for .NET?
    • 一个综合库,允许开发人员在 .NET 应用程序内转换各种文档和图像格式。
  2. 我可以一次转换多个文件吗?
    • 虽然此示例侧重于单个文件的转换,但可以通过迭代文件集合来实现批处理。
  3. 转换 OTG 文件有什么限制吗?
    • 转换通常很顺利;然而,一些复杂的图形特征可能无法完美转换。
  4. 如何处理转换过程中的错误?
    • 使用 try-catch 块实现错误处理,以便优雅地管理异常。
  5. 在哪里可以找到有关 GroupDocs.Conversion 的更多资源或支持?
    • 访问下面资源部分中链接的官方文档和支持论坛。

资源

尝试实施该解决方案并进一步探索,以在您的项目中最大限度地发挥 GroupDocs.Conversion for .NET 的潜力!